Fighting ethnic discrimination in the San Francisco Bay area

We are a land of immigrants, and yet some in our society treat people who come from a different national origin badly.  Similar to racial discrimination, ethnic or national origin discrimination in San Francisco occurs when a person is intentionally treated differently, unfairly, or unequally because of his or her:

  • National origin
  • Personal characteristics similar to a certain ethnicity (such as skin color)
  • Marriage to someone of a particular national origin
  • Association with a ethnicity-based group or organization

Ethnic discrimination is prohibited by federal, state, and in some cases city laws, which date back to the Civil Rights Act of 1964.  It can involve discrimination in the following areas:

  • Education
  • Employment
  • Housing
  • Access to businesses and buildings
  • Access to loans and credit
  • Voting
  • Treatment by police

Ethnic discrimination in San Francisco may also involve race discrimination.

Ethnic discrimination can be tough to prove

Discrimination because of national origin can be difficult to prove.  For example, the U.S.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) reports that of the ethnic/national origin discrimination in employment charges investigated in 2009, almost 64 percent were found to have no probable cause.  Fewer than 15 percent of cases taken to the EEOC resulted in settlements or benefits for the claimant.

In order to prove discrimination, you must show:

  • Actual damages
  • Intentional damages
  • A pattern of ethnic discrimination
